Package org.apache.jackrabbit.oak.api

Examples of org.apache.jackrabbit.oak.api.ChangeExtractor


    }

    @Override
    @Nonnull
    public ChangeExtractor getChangeExtractor() {
        return new ChangeExtractor() {
            private NodeState baseLine = observationLimit.get();

            @Override
            public void getChanges(NodeStateDiff diff) {
                NodeState head = observationLimit.get();
View Full Code Here


            boolean isDeep, String[] uuid, String[] nodeTypeName, boolean noLocal)
            throws RepositoryException {

        ChangeProcessor processor = processors.get(listener);
        if (processor == null) {
            ChangeExtractor extractor = sessionDelegate.getChangeExtractor();
            ChangeFilter filter = new ChangeFilter(eventTypes, absPath, isDeep, uuid, nodeTypeName, noLocal);
            ChangeProcessor changeProcessor = new ChangeProcessor(sessionDelegate.getNamePathMapper(), extractor,
                    listener, filter);
            processors.put(listener, changeProcessor);
            timer.get().schedule(changeProcessor, 0, 1000);
View Full Code Here

    }

    @Override
    @Nonnull
    public ChangeExtractor getChangeExtractor() {
        return new ChangeExtractor() {
            private NodeState baseLine = store.getRoot();

            @Override
            public void getChanges(NodeStateDiff diff) {
                NodeState head = store.getRoot();
View Full Code Here

    }

    @Override
    @Nonnull
    public ChangeExtractor getChangeExtractor() {
        return new ChangeExtractor() {
            private NodeState baseLine = store.getRoot();

            @Override
            public void getChanges(NodeStateDiff diff) {
                NodeState head = store.getRoot();
View Full Code Here

TOP

Related Classes of org.apache.jackrabbit.oak.api.ChangeExtractor

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.